In addition to this group of professionals, I came across this recent article on Kiplinger’s website that would be helpful to Metrowest MA newlyweds. Click here for the full article: Six Money Mistakes of Newlyweds.  The mistakes are:

  1. Keeping Money Secrets
  2. Not Having a Budget
  3. Giving one Person the Financial Reins
  4. Dragging Debt Down the Aisle
  5. Sweating the Small Stuff

Rid Your Home of Asbestos

Asbestos is found in many area homes and some homeowners may not even know that they are living with it.  Is it “dangerous”?  The quick answer is that it depends on if it is being disturbed, or if it is intact.

Asbestos is classified as a “special waste” under MassDEP regulations.  It requires special handling and transporting.  Disposal can only be done in asbestos approved landfills.

What is Asbestos?  It is a “naturally occuring, mostly fibrous material and may consist of any one of a number of silicates.” as stated by the MassDEP (whatever that means!)  The physical properties make it resistant to heat, fire and many caustic chemicals.   Since it also is a great insulator, it can be found many times as heating pipe and boiler insulation.

Why you need to get rid of it?  Asbestos is known to cause lung cancer and a disease of the lungs called asbestosis.  Many times it takes decades to see these resulting diseases show up.

From a Realtor perspective, removing the asbestos material (correctly) will cause nervous buyers from running for the hills when they discover you have it.  Anytime buyers hear about a hazard or health concern, it is not good for your home’s value.

How do we have to removed?  The best option is by finding a certified removal company.  These companies are listed at this link:  List of Asbestos Removal Companies
